Another 778,000 workers filed for unemployment as ‘pandemic purgatory’ worsens

This is a breaking news story: Please check back for updates.

The beleaguered U.S. labor market is absorbing a fresh wave of jobless workers, with 778,000 new unemployment claims filed in the latest week, as soaring COVID-19 infections lead states and cities to clamp down on public life.
